Panda with a Big Stomach
Adjust font size:  ZoomIn ZoomOut

Giant panda Qing Qing enjoys bamboo in the Wuhan Zoo in central China's Hubei Province on Tuesday, February 06, 2007. Although having hit the old age of 22, Qing Qing has an extremely good appetite, consuming 50 kilograms of bamboo every day. The zoo had to solicit help last month when its bamboo started running out. Luckily, several bamboo gardens in the city were glad to provide food for the only giant panda in the zoo.

 

 

(Xinhua News Agency February 7, 2007)
